| dc.description.abstract | The paper presents new faunistic data on eight spider species in five families from Stavropol Krai. All of these species are new to the region at hand. Coscinida tibialis Simon, 1895 has been found in Russia for the first time. The discovery of Howaia mogera (Yaginuma, 1972) in a garden plot within the limits of City of Ipatovo confirms the association of European populations of the species with synanthropic habitats. The discovery of Olios sericeus (Kroneberg, 1875) and Coscinida tibialis Simon, 1895 in the steppe zone of Stavropol Krai indicates the ongoing northward expansion of southern species. | ru |
